[2] The 1956 (dated 1957) issue was the first Tennessee license plate that complied with these standards, following a 21-year period where the plates were roughly the shape of the state of Tennessee. Serials began at 001 BBB and ran to 999 ZZZ; vowels and Y were not used until 1997, when Y, A, E and U were used as the first letter in that order (the last serial issued was in the UKX series). The popular Dont Tread On Me symbol, often seen on the Gadsen Flag will soon be seen on specialty license plates around Tennessee, as the Friends of Sycamore Shoals State Historic Park are using these tags as means to raise money fro their site. The letters FP stand for either fleet plate or fleet permanent. Fleet permanent license plates are given for automobiles that are rented or held by a business, an association, or a state agency.
